Trendsetter Engineering and Add Energy have combined their expertise in well control engineering and equipment design to develop the Relief Well Injection Spool (RWIS). The RWIS is designed to enable pumping of up to 200 barrels per minute of kill mud through a single relief well utilizing multiple vessels as opposed to the conventional method of multiple relief wells.  In …

As a global provider of specialized subsea solutions to the oil and gas industry, Trendsetter Engineering has been supplying Subsea Accumulator Modules (SAM) throughout the world, including Arctic environments.  Trendsetter’s SAM systems have been deployed in a variety of roles, including as a simple BOP stand-by unit and as a key component to augment subsea pig launch systems. Trendsetter Engineering is proud to announce the successful qualification of our high-temperature, metal-to-metal sealing TEX-5 gasket. The TEX-5 gasket is featured in Trendsetter’s proprietary Trendsetter Connection System (TCS) vertical flowline connection system.  Trendsetter’s TEX series gaskets are available in bore sizes from 2 inch and up to 11 inch and have been previously qualified at temperatures of -20°F to 302°F …

Trendsetter Engineering was awarded a contract to design, manufacture and test the industry’s first 20,000 psi valve-based capping stack.  This capping stack will be capable of containing high pressure, high temperature subsea oil wells in the event of a subsea well-control incident.
